EVGA GeForce GTX 1660 Ti XC ULTRA GAMING
vs
EVGA GeForce RTX 3080 XC3 Ultra Hydro Copper Gaming LHR


GPU comparison with benchmarks

The EVGA GeForce GTX 1660 Ti XC ULTRA GAMING has 1536 shader units and these clock a maximum of 1.86 GHz which results in an FP32 computing power of 5.72 TFLOPS.

The EVGA GeForce RTX 3080 XC3 Ultra Hydro Copper Gaming LHR has 8704 shader units and these clock at a maximum of 1.76 GHz and achieve an FP32 computing power of 30.55 TFLOPS.

GPU

The EVGA GeForce GTX 1660 Ti XC ULTRA GAMING is equipped with a graphics chip of the Turing architecture, which has 24 streaming multiprocessors.

The graphics card EVGA GeForce RTX 3080 XC3 Ultra Hydro Copper Gaming LHR is based on the Ampere architecture and is equipped with 68 execution units.

Memory

The EVGA GeForce GTX 1660 Ti XC ULTRA GAMING is equipped with a 6 GB large GDDR6 graphics memory, which is equipped with 1.500 GHz clocks.

The EVGA GeForce RTX 3080 XC3 Ultra Hydro Copper Gaming LHR has a 10 GB large GDDR6X graphics memory and the memory clock is 1.188GHz.

Thermal Design

The EVGA GeForce GTX 1660 Ti XC ULTRA GAMING has 1 x 8-Pin connectors through which it is supplied with power. The manufacturer specifies the maximum operating temperature of the graphics card as 95 °C.

The EVGA GeForce RTX 3080 XC3 Ultra Hydro Copper Gaming LHR is equipped with a 2 x 8-Pin PCIe power connector that supplies it with power. The maximum operating temperature of the card is 93 °C.

Additional data

Manufactured using the 12 nanometer process, EVGA GeForce GTX 1660 Ti XC ULTRA GAMING was released in Q1/2019.

The EVGA GeForce RTX 3080 XC3 Ultra Hydro Copper Gaming LHR published in Q1/2022 is manufactured with a structure width of 8 nanometers.
